Course Content

• Child Migration: Global Patterns and Trends
• The Psychology of Child Migration and its Impact on Development
• Child Protection and Safe Migration Practices
• The Legal Framework for Child Migration: International and National Laws
• Child Migration and Human Trafficking: Identification and Prevention
• The Socioeconomic Impacts of Child Migration on Sending and Receiving Communities
• Integrating Migrant Children into Education Systems
• Health and Well-being of Migrant Children: Addressing Specific Needs

Career Opportunities in Child Migration & Development (UK)

Role Description
Child Protection Specialist Safeguarding children affected by migration; expertise in child protection legislation and policy. High demand.
Migration Caseworker Supporting migrant children and families navigating the UK immigration system; excellent client communication skills required. Growing demand.
Social Worker (Child Migration Focus) Assessing and addressing the needs of migrant children; strong social work qualifications and experience essential. Steady demand.
Youth Support Worker (Refugee Background) Providing holistic support to unaccompanied minor refugees; experience working with vulnerable young people preferred. Increasing demand.
Education Specialist (Multilingual) Facilitating educational access for migrant children, addressing language barriers and cultural differences. High demand.
